Normally, winter starts from the month of November and lasts until the Mid February in Nepal. It is true that the day remains dry and the day temperature in Kathmandu valley falls up to 15 degree Celsius which falls down to the freezing point i.e. 0 degree Celsius & the temperature in the Mountains remains colder than that of Kathmandu. 

The activities like a city tour, village tour, community walk, day hikes, mountain biking, Jungle safari activities (with wild floras and faunas), Bird watching sports & recreational activities like paragliding, Bunzy Jumping, Swing, Zip flying etc. can be normally undertaken normally like the other season of the year. Besides these, Trekking in the lower Himalayan regions (up to 3500 m) can also be easily undertaken during winter. This trekking includes Everest Panorama Trek, Newly explored - Mardi Himal Trekking, Ghorepani - Poonhill Trek,  Suryachaur Chisapani Trek, Annapurna Panorama Trek, Dhampus Trek, Lower Ganesh Himal Trek and many more. As it is the time for getting the mountain temperature in minus and due to the occurrence of high snowfall, the trekkers can have the most beautiful view of snowcapped mountains in the clear weather.
